Sparks fly between ascorbic acid and iron-based nanozymes: A study on Prussian blue nanoparticles.
Journal: 2018/August - Colloids and Surfaces B: Biointerfaces
ISSN: 1873-4367
Abstract:
Herein we reported Prussian blue nanoparticles (PBNPs) possess ascorbic acid oxidase (AAO)- and ascorbic acid peroxidase (APOD)-like activities, which suppressed the formation of harmful H2O2 and finally inhibited the anti-cancer efficiency of ascorbic acid (AA). This newly revealed correlation between iron and AA could provide new insight for the studies of nanozymes and free radical biology.
